Subject: Re: [PATCH v4 02/11] pwm: imx: remove ipg clock and enable per clock
 when required

On 2017-01-04 15:36, Lukasz Majewski wrote:
> From: Boris Brezillon <boris.brezillon@...e-electrons.com>
> 
> The use of the ipg clock was introduced with commit 7b27c160c681
> ("pwm: i.MX: fix clock lookup").
> In the commit message it was claimed that the ipg clock is enabled for
> register accesses. This is true for the ->config() callback, but not
> for the ->set_enable() callback. Given that the ipg clock is not
> consistently enabled for all register accesses we can assume that either
> it is not required at all or that the current code does not work.
> Remove the ipg clock code for now so that it's no longer in the way of
> refactoring the driver.
> 
> In the other hand, the imx7 IP requires the peripheral clock to be

Nit:

s/In/On?

> enabled before accessing its registers. Since ->config() can be called
> when the PWM is disabled (in which case, the peripheral clock is also
> disabled), we need to surround the imx->config() with
> clk_prepare_enable(per_clk)/clk_disable_unprepare(per_clk) calls.
> 
> Note that the imx7 IP was working fine so far because the ipg clock was
> actually pointing to the peripheral clock, which guaranteed peripheral
> clock activation even when ->config() was called when the PWM was
> disabled.

That is not entirely true, but almost, I would say:

"Note that the driver was working fine for the i.MX 7 IP so far because
the ipg and peripheral clock use the same hardware clock gate, which
guaranteed..."
